我在选择6个随机朋友时遇到问题
这是我到目前为止的查询:
$result = num_rows("SELECT * FROM friends WHERE member_id = '".$_SESSION['userid']."'");
if($result >= 6) {
$f_num = 6;
} else {
$f_num = $result;
}
for($i = 1; $i <= $f_num; $i++) {
$q_get_member_friends = mysql_query("SELECT * FROM friends WHERE member_id = '".$_SESSION['userid']."' ORDER BY rand() LIMIT 1");
$r_get_member_friends = mysql_fetch_array($q_get_member_friends);
echo $r_get_member_friends['friend_with'];
}
Run Code Online (Sandbox Code Playgroud)
如果登录用户有多于或等于6个朋友,我想选择6个随机朋友
坚持这一段时间了:/
谢谢你的帮助 :)
我在一个文本文件中有一个产品代码列表,每个产品代码都是如下产品代码:
abcd2343 abw34324 abc3243-23A
所以是字母后跟数字和其他字符.
我想分开第一次出现的数字.
使用DDMS我从手机上下载了APK并解压缩.
PNG看起来很棒,但是当我尝试读取XML时,它们的编码是这样的,我的文本编辑器都无法读取它(Word,Notepad,Visual Studio等)
是否在APK中对XML进行了某些操作以阻止我们阅读它们?
<span>
<label for="305">
<input type="checkbox" name="305" style="vertical-align: middle;" value="305" id="305"> Farming General
</label>
</span>
Run Code Online (Sandbox Code Playgroud)
如何使用jQuery 获取文本" Farming General ".请不要让我改变HTML结构
UML Round-Trip Engineering工具具有无缝同步功能?
在理性套房声称这样做.但它的绘制(比罗斯时代更糟糕)是如此昂贵和笨重,以至于它不是大多数部门所能达到的.
令人惊奇的是,免费的Bouml似乎做得非常出色.使用起来感觉太笨重了.它具有很多功能,免费(!),非常快,并且可以很好地逆向工程复杂的C++.它还有一些很好的图表支持,包括一个非常好的序列图.虽然界面是未经抛光的(并且不断在最右边的显示器上打开对话框),但它确实具有非常强大的产品的开端.令人遗憾的是界面非常简陋,需要花费很多精力.也许是因为作者把大部分时间都花在了实际的功能上.有没有人在整个产品生命周期中使用Bouml的经验?
这就留下了昂贵的MagicDraw,功能强大且价格合理的企业架构师,以及外观精美的视觉范例.其中,只有Visual Paradigm对我的项目的C++标题进行逆向工程的问题.
MagicDraw有一种古怪的感觉.虽然复杂C++项目的往返工程是否是无缝的,但仍然有待观察,它本身在逆向工程方面做得很好.他们希望多语言版本超过1800美元,因此它的价格与Rational工具类似.
Enterprise Architect虽然远比大多数便宜,但它似乎可能是最完整的功能.它完美地解析和生成C++.甚至评论和格式都保持不变.有很棒的培训材料.但它不能处理Objective-C,因此对iOS和Mac OS X混合代码项目不太有用.自动序列图生成听起来很棒,但听起来它只适用于Windows .NET项目.
Visual Architect(多语言双向800美元)是我遇到过的最好看的软件建模工具.虽然它可能会有一些往返问题,但很高兴用手工制作模型.它甚至比漂亮的玫瑰,在某些方面.它具有直观的方式,可以在光标处显示您需要的工具.然而正如我所提到的,目前还没有达到让模型与源同步的目标.而且它通常甚至没有通知导入没有完全起作用,或者已经创建了重复的类(具有相同的名称).它还使用对话框使消息参数的输入变得困难,而其他参数则允许在图上正确地更改参数.(免费的Bouml擅长于此,MagicDraw和其他人也是如此.
有没有人发现了一种多语言(Java,C++,C#,ObjC++,Python,Ruby,SQL)往返工程工具,可以处理真实世界的项目,处理自定义(如消息上的自定义参数),但是没有被下一个源代码导入删除?
并且在生成时完全保留所有格式和注释.关闭不够好.如果工具搞乱了源代码格式化,那么开发人员不会希望该工具在其源代码上运行.
如果要创建整数数组,可以使用NSInteger吗?你必须使用NSNumber吗?如果是这样,为什么呢?
我需要为GNU/Linux分发一个二进制文件...
在Windows上,我可以运行一个名为"depends.exe"的实用程序来验证该文件具有的所有依赖项,因此我将能够知道该文件的附件,我如何使用GNU/Linux?
澄清:我并不是故意分发它(除非它是一些永远不会产生问题的某个库,比如... libThatOnlyMySoftwareUseVersion0.00042895.08421这样就有点像用户需要......
我正在尝试改进基于OpenGL ES的应用程序的"分辨率".Apple 在这里提到(developer.apple.com),iOS 4中的OpenGL ES支持多重采样......这可以在一定程度上改善图形. 你如何启用多重采样?
我正在使用python和beautifulsoup(两者都是新的!),我想登录供应商网站.
所以他们的形式看起来像(简化):
<form name=loginform action=/index.html method="post">
<input name=user>
<input name=pass">
</form>
Run Code Online (Sandbox Code Playgroud)
有没有办法跟踪cookie?
我有一个绑定到BindingList(C#Windows窗体)的DataGridView.如果我更改列表中某个项目中的某个值,则不会立即显示在网格中.如果我点击更改的单元格,或最小化然后最大化它正确更新的窗口,但我需要它自动发生.
我之前遇到过同样的问题,但在那种情况下,我必须在值改变的同时更改单元格的背景颜色.这导致单元格正确刷新.
我能让它发挥作用的唯一方法是......
dataGridView.DataSource = null;
dataGridView.DataSource = myBindingList
Run Code Online (Sandbox Code Playgroud)
...但我真的想避免这种情况,因为它会使滚动条弹回到顶部,这意味着我必须再次设置我的单元格背景颜色.当然有更好的方法.我已经尝试了刷新(以及刷新父级),更新和无效,但他们没有做我需要的.
我已经在一些留言板上看到了这个问题,但还没有看到它的工作答案.